WebSep 21, 2024 · Lithium is a soft, silver-white metal that is stored in mineral oil. It is the lightest metal in the periodic table and has the lowest density of all the solid elements. Lithium is highly reactive and flammable. It is used in alloys, batteries, and is a pharmaceutical drug. Lithium has 3 protons in its nucleus. WebMar 5, 2015 · Lithium ions have a charge of +1 and fluoride ions have a charge of -1. The formula unit for lithium fluoride is LiF, which means that the lithium and fluoride ions are present in a 1:1...
